President Obama is sending 1200 troops to Mexican border. Its a good start, says Senator John McCain. Mccain and others have been asking the president for an increased federal presence since the shooting death of an Arizona rancher. McCain asked for 6000 National Guard. President Obama also is asking congress for $500 million which McCain says will be used to complete the fence and bolster security alond the 2000 mile border with Mexico.
